PGM2L1 is the Glucose 1, 6-bisphosphate synthase using 1, 3-bisphosphoglycerate as a phosphate donor and a series of 1-phosphate sugars as acceptors, including glucose 1-phosphate, mannose 1-phosphate, ribose 1-phosphate and deoxyribose 1-phosphate. 5 or 6-phosphosugars are bad substrates, with the exception of glucose 6-phosphate. PGM2L1 also synthesizes ribose 1, 5-bisphosphate. PGM2L1 has only low phosphopentomutase and phosphoglucomutase activities.
